Awareness of the signs and symptoms of a dental implant infection can be the first line of defense. Common indicators embrace persistent pain at the implant site, swelling, redness, and elevated sensitivity. Fever or an disagreeable taste within the mouth can even sign an underlying problem. Recognizing these symptoms early is important for efficient remedy.


Maintaining excellent oral hygiene is critical to stopping infections related to dental implants. Regular brushing and flossing assist in reducing bacteria buildup around the implant website. It’s advisable to use a non-abrasive toothpaste and a soft-bristle toothbrush to avoid irritation around the gums. Regular dental check-ups will further improve hygiene and catch potential points early.


In some circumstances, infection can occur after the implant surgery. This could possibly be because of numerous factors, corresponding to pre-existing medical conditions, smoking, or poor oral hygiene. Those with compromised immune techniques or continual illnesses could additionally be more susceptible to infections (Dental Implant Norton Shores MI). Likewise, individuals who smoke would possibly face a better risk as a outcome of decreased blood flow to the gums and delay in healing

If an infection does occur, quick action is important. Consulting with a dentist or oral surgeon as quickly as symptoms appear is crucial. Ignoring the signs can probably result in serious issues, similar to bone loss around the implant, which can jeopardize the complete procedure. Professionals can assess the implant, perform needed checks, and develop an applicable therapy plan.


Treatment usually entails antibiotics to fight the infection. Dentists may prescribe a course of oral antibiotics to eliminate the bacteria causing the difficulty. Depending on the severity, other interventions might be needed, similar to draining any accumulated pus or infected materials. Follow-up appointments might be integral to monitor the therapeutic process.

Home care after receiving antibiotics is equally essential. Rinsing with heat salt water might help soothe the infected gums and promote healing. Using an antibacterial mouthwash may also assist in lowering micro organism ranges within the mouth. These supportive measures can considerably assist the recovery process.


Some sufferers would possibly require additional surgical intervention if the infection is extreme or does not respond to antibiotic treatment. This may contain removing the implant, cleaning the infected area, and doubtlessly inserting a new implant after applicable therapeutic. It’s important to discuss all out there choices with a qualified dental skilled.


Understanding the chance elements associated with dental implant infection can even promote better decision-making. Those with diabetes, autoimmune conditions, or different systemic issues ought to have a radical dialogue with their dentist before continuing with implants (Dental Implant Muskegon Heights MI). Lifestyle components like smoking and poor nutritional habits can improve infection risks, making it necessary to address these behaviors


Preventing infections isn't solely about sustaining personal hygiene. Diet plays a major role as properly. A well-balanced food plan rich in vitamins and minerals can improve the immune system and promote therapeutic. Foods high in vitamin C and calcium could be significantly beneficial for oral health. Hydration is also key, aiding within the production of saliva, which naturally helps combat micro organism.

Common indicators of a dental implant infection embrace pain at the implant site, swelling, redness, or drainage of pus. If you notice any of those symptoms, consult your dentist instantly for assessment and treatment.


How is a dental implant infection diagnosed?


A dental professional will carry out a medical examination, take X-rays, and consider your medical history. Dental Implant And Bridges Holland MI. They may examine for any signs of irritation or bone loss around the implant to substantiate the diagnosis

What should I do if I suspect an infection?


If you think an infection, contact your dentist as quickly as potential. They might prescribe antibiotics and recommend pain management strategies. Avoid self-treatment to forestall additional complications.


Can dental implant infections be handled at home?


While proper oral hygiene can help manage minor points, dental implant infections require professional therapy. Avoid residence treatments and seek your dentist's advice to deal with the infection successfully.

What are the potential problems of an untreated dental implant infection?


Untreated infections can lead to bone loss, implant failure, and the spread of infection to surrounding tissues. This can lead to extra serious health points, so immediate treatment is crucial.
